Big Rollo Smokes 260 Posted January 14, 2018 Share Posted January 14, 2018 Perhaps some of the readers here are aware of recent uploads of clips on YouTube from Rick Thomas, who has been posting airchecks of L.A. television from the early 1970s...including lots of material from KNBC and KABC-TV. Among those clips are two which feature WLS-TV’s own Joel Daly, sitting at the KABC-TV desk alongside one-time WGN-TV newsman John Schubeck. The clips themselves date to around the summer of 1972. No search has brought up anything about Daly having ever worked in Los Angeles. So I pose the question here...Does anyone here know about this? Was Daly at KABC-TV on a short-term loan or for an audition, or did he actually leave Chicago to test the waters in Hollywood?
